Thousands of Ukrainians rallied in central Kyiv on July 31, 2026, to protest President Volodymyr Zelenskyy's decision to dismiss Defence Minister Mykhailo Fedorov, who was widely credited with driving military innovation during Ukraine's war with Russia. Fedorov was removed in a surprise reshuffle in mid-July, with Zelenskyy initially citing a conflict with then commander-in-chief Oleksandr Syrskyi, who was dismissed a week later. Speculation grew that Fedorov was forced out due to efforts to tackle alleged corruption in the defence sector, though no details were provided. Protesters marched through Kyiv's historical centre, chanting 'The people are the power,' and demanded Fedorov's reinstatement. Zelenskyy has shown no intention of reversing his decision, appointing Yevhenii Khmara as acting defence minister and Mykhailo Drapatyi as the new top military commander. Analysts suggest Fedorov's reappointment is unlikely and that the focus should be on effective crisis management. The protests highlight public concern over the effectiveness of the war effort and democratic principles during wartime.
